MNS Malta Conference 2017 The 6th Mediterranean Neuroscience Conference was held from the 12th to the 15th June 2017 in St Julian’s, Malta. This event was a great success, being the largest MNS conference since the beginning of the series.
67 selected contributed symposia, keynote speakers, an attendance of 400 participants from 41 different countries.

Keynote lectures were given by Giacomo Rizzolatti (University of Parma and University of Malta), Michaela Matteoli (University of Milan), Raphael Mechoulam (Hebrew University of Jerusalem), Pierre Magistretti (EPFL, Lausanne and KAUST, Saudi Arabia – IBRO president), Rosa Cossart (Aix-Marseille University – INSERM), Ilana Gozes (Tel Aviv University), Carmen Cavada (Autonomous University of Madrid) and Vincenzo Crunelli (University of Cardiff and University of Malta). An additional special lecture featured Juan Lerma (Neuroscience Inst. of Alicante, secretary general of the FENS).

There was an exciting program, as it is shown by the conference proceedings and a relevant article  with information on awards

The lead organizer of the event was Giuseppe di Giovanni (University of Malta), vice-president of the MNS from 2017 to 2019.

A special round table on initiatives for euro-mediterranean cooperation was also held, featuring David Hansel (University Paris-Descartes) and Ahmed El Hady (Princeton University), as representatives of the training initiative Neurobridges, as well as a video-message by Mohammed Herzallah, leader of the Palestinian Neuroscience Initiative.
